Bennington Battle Monument vandalized

The Bennington Battle Monument has been defaced by vandals who spray-painted red graffiti on it.

Bennington Police say the damage to the 306-foot obelisk was reported Thursday, after someone spotted the anti-Bush graffiti and an anarchy symbol on the monument.

Bennington Town Clerk Timothy Corcoran says he may ask the state to post a $10,000 reward for the arrest and conviction of the vandals. State Senator Vincent Illuzzi says the damage to the beloved Bennington landmark is the equivalent of a “mortal sin.”
